
n. 图元文件
Why does my metafile lose a bitmap?
为什么我的图元文件“失去”位图?。
Cannot update project from project metafile.
无法从项目图元文件中更新项目。
Now, we must reflect every thing we draw in the metafile.
现在,我们要体现在每一件事我们绘制的图元文件。
In this program you are given the option to Save Metafile.
在这个节目您可以选择保存图元文件。
If there's interest in adding metafile support, let me know.
如果有兴趣,还可以增加元文件。
Metafile(图元文件) 是一种用于存储多种类型数据或图形指令的复合文件格式。其核心特点是通过统一的格式封装矢量图形、位图图像及元数据信息,能够在不同软件或设备间实现跨平台渲染与编辑。
从技术结构看,metafile通常包含两部分:
在应用场景中,metafile广泛用于打印系统(确保高分辨率输出)、CAD软件(保留编辑历史)以及跨平台文档交换(如PDF内嵌EMF矢量图)。其标准化规范由国际组织如ISO/IEC 8632定义,确保了格式的长期兼容性。
参考资料:Microsoft Docs, ISO/IEC Technical Report, IEEE Computer Society, Adobe Systems, ECMA International.
Metafile(图元文件)是计算机图形学中的一种特殊文件格式,主要用于存储矢量图形操作指令序列。以下是其核心概念解析:
Metafile通过二进制记录存储一系列图形绘制指令(如绘制直线、曲线、填充区域等),而非直接存储像素数据。这种特性使其在缩放时不会失真,适合程序间共享图形数据。
对比项 | Metafile | 位图(Bitmap) |
---|---|---|
数据存储方式 | 矢量指令序列 | 像素矩阵 |
缩放效果 | 不失真 | 可能模糊或锯齿 |
典型生成工具 | 绘图软件(如CAD) | 画图软件(如Photoshop) |
主要用途 | 程序生成图形、打印输出 | 照片、复杂纹理 |
(参考)
.emf
或.wmf
格式保存绘图步骤,支持动态渲染。Metafile
类实现。技术补充:在编程中(如C#),可通过System.Drawing.Imaging.Metafile
类操作图元文件,支持从文件、流或句柄初始化。
【别人正在浏览】